jiangping
2025-04-22 3dd12d913b5d9c2096e53f9d14475c534b813e6b
server/src/main/java/com/doumee/api/web/WebMemberController.java
@@ -54,8 +54,8 @@
    @PreventRepeat(limit = 10, lockTime = 10000)
    @ApiOperation("H5业务登录")
    @PostMapping("/loginH5")
//    @EncryptionReq
//    @EncryptionResp
    @EncryptionReq
    @EncryptionResp
    public ApiResponse<Member> loginH5 (@RequestBody LoginH5DTO dto) {
        try {
            //拿CODE换qwid,先查下本系统是否存在,存在直接返回member,否则用qwid查询企业用户数据,插入数据库(member)
@@ -74,6 +74,8 @@
    @LoginRequired
    @ApiOperation("更新用户邮箱信息")
    @PostMapping("/upateInfo")
    @EncryptionReq
    @EncryptionResp
    public ApiResponse upateInfo (@RequestBody UpdEmailDTO updEmailDTO ,@RequestHeader(JwtTokenUtil.HEADER_KEY) String token) {
        try {
            Member user =  jwtTokenUtil.getUserInfoByToken(token);
@@ -112,6 +114,8 @@
    @ApiOperation("获取企业微信JS签名")
    @PostMapping("/getQwSignature")
    @ResponseBody
    @EncryptionReq
    @EncryptionResp
    public ApiResponse<WebQwSingatureVO> getQwSignature(@RequestBody WebQwSingatureDto param) {
        try {
            String jsapiTicket = systemDictDataBiz.queryByCode(Constants.QYWX,Constants.QYWX_JS_API_TICKET).getCode();
@@ -142,6 +146,8 @@
    @LoginRequired
    @ApiOperation("查询可被抄送人分页")
    @PostMapping("/getCopySendUserPage")
    @EncryptionReq
    @EncryptionResp
    public ApiResponse<PageData<Member>> getCopySendUserPage (@RequestBody PageWrap<Member> pageWrap) {
        pageWrap.getModel().setIsSendCopy(Constants.ONE);
        return ApiResponse.success(memberService.findPage(pageWrap));